Taylor Swift isn’t just releasing albums anymore—she’s staging global events. Fresh off the historic launch of The Life of a Showgirl, just another record-breaking event for the 14-time Grammy winner, Swift returns to the Mouse House with two new projects designed exclusively for Disney+ to keep The Eras Tour in the cultural bloodstream through the holidays and beyond.

Debuting December 12, Disney+ will drop Taylor Swift | The Eras Tour | The End of an Era, a six-episode docuseries promising “unprecedented access” to the making of the most successful tour in modern history.
The docuseries includes access to rehearsal rooms, the stage, and so much more. The series spotlights the people who helped build the juggernaut—friends, dancers, family, collaborators, and famous cameos from the likes of Sabrina Carpenter, Ed Sheeran, Gracie Abrams, and Florence Welch. Two episodes will premiere each week, which will give fans times to either digest the weeks in between and opportunities to watch the episodes multiple times.
And because a six-part docuseries chronicling the rise of a pop-culture phenomenon apparently wasn’t quite enough, Swift and Disney+ are also releasing Taylor Swift | The Eras Tour | The Final Show on the same day. Filmed in Vancouver during the last stop of the tour, the concert film features the full performance—including the Tortured Poets Department set, which was added to the tour in 2024.
If the original Eras concert film was a flex, this is the epilogue and the encore rolled into one. The Vancouver stop marked the symbolic end of a run that broke records across continents. Now fans who didn’t sell a kidney for nosebleed seats can experience the emotional damage from their couches.
The projects arrive courtesy of a small army. The End of an Era is directed by Don Argott and co-directed by Sheena M. Joyce, produced by Object & Animal. The Final Show comes via Glenn Weiss and Taylor Swift Productions with Silent House Productions—because of course she owns a production company now; the woman re-recorded her masters out of spite and made it a cultural movement.

There’s also a certain poetry to the timing. With The Life of a Showgirl dominating the charts and Swift barreling toward awards season, these Disney+ releases serve as both archive and victory lap.
The Life of a Showgirl is streaming on all available music services. “Taylor Swift | The Eras Tour | The End of an Era” and the “Taylor Swift | The Eras Tour | The Final Show,” the full concert film featuring “THE TORTURED POETS DEPARTMENT” begins streaming exclusively on Disney+ on December 12, 2025.
